About the Book:
Father Joe tackles the tough questions dealing with the many mysteries of life, loss and love. Why do bad things happen to good people? Why do I feel God has abandoned me in my time of need? Where does God exist in today's complex world? When Life Doesn't Make Sense offers the reader a better understanding of these mysteries and how to deal with our inner feelings.
About the Author:
ather Joseph Breighner was ordained a priest in 1971 and served in a parish setting for six years and then as Coordinator of Evangelization for the Archdiocese of Baltimore. He is currently working as a pastoral counselor and spiritual director. He writes a weekly column on religion and life for The Catholic Review newspaper and hosts a half hour syndicated radio show on WPOC, a country music radio station in Baltimore.
